Cervical Vertebral Joint

A cervical vertebral joint refers to a single articulation between two adjacent cervical vertebrae, including the facet joints and the intervertebral disc space, structures that permit the neck's considerable range of motion while protecting the spinal cord. Fusion of a single cervical level is commonly performed for degenerative disc disease, cervical radiculopathy from nerve root compression, or segmental instability following trauma, with the goal of eliminating painful motion at that specific segment. The procedure typically involves removing damaged disc or facet tissue, placing a structural device such as an interbody cage, and adding bone graft material to promote fusion across the joint. Because adjacent levels are left mobile, precise documentation of which single cervical joint was fused matters both clinically and for accurately distinguishing this from multilevel procedures.

Approach: Percutaneous Endoscopic

Percutaneous Endoscopic combines a puncture through skin or mucous membrane with insertion of an endoscope to visualize the procedure internally, as in laparoscopic cholecystectomy. It is distinguished from plain Percutaneous by the presence of scope-guided visualization, and from Via Natural or Artificial Opening Endoscopic by its route being a new puncture rather than an existing orifice or stoma.

Device: Synthetic Substitute

Synthetic Substitute designates a device made from manufactured, non-biologic material, such as mesh or prosthetic components, used to replace or augment a body part. It is distinguished from the two tissue substitute categories by its artificial composition, which carries different considerations for integration and long-term durability than biologic grafts.

Coding & Documentation

The coder must identify the specific joint fused, the approach (open, percutaneous, or percutaneous endoscopic), and the device qualifier reflecting what was used to hold the joint immobile, whether internal fixation, a bone graft from the patient's own body, synthetic substitute, or a combination of graft and internal fixation. A frequent error is choosing the wrong device qualifier when both an autograft and hardware are used together, since ICD-10-PCS has a specific combination qualifier for that scenario rather than defaulting to just "internal fixation device." Another common oversight is failing to code the bone graft harvest separately when it is taken from a different, non-contiguous body part.

Commonly Confused With

ExcisionExcision is frequently performed as a preliminary step to prepare joint surfaces for fusion, but when the ultimate goal documented is immobilizing the joint, the case is coded as Fusion rather than Excision.
ReplacementReplacement is the key distinction from Fusion when a joint is severely damaged: Replacement substitutes the joint surfaces with a prosthetic device that preserves motion, while Fusion eliminates motion by joining the natural bones.
InsertionInsertion of hardware alone, without the intent to immobilize the joint permanently, is not Fusion; the defining factor is whether the procedure's purpose is to render the joint immobile.
